Thumbs up Proud of myself!

I went out of town this weekend because I had to attend 2 bridal showers. I was gone for 2 days, surrounded by coffee milkshakes, punch, strawberry shortcake, sugar cookies, spinach dip in a breadbowl, chocolate covered strawberries, and all things of that sort. I didn't cheat at all! At the first shower I had a couple cherry tomatoes and a piece of celery. At the second one I had a couple strawberry slices with a tiny tiny tiny drop of cool whip.

In order to avoid cheating, I stayed away from the food tables and asked friends to grab me something. I also kept telling myself that there was nothing there that would taste as good as being thin is going to feel!

When I went out to lunch with my friends they all got low-fat sandwiches with low fat cottage cheese. I enjoyed a caesar salad with real dressing and chicken! Who has the better WOE?
